British Columbia: Where Mountains Meet the Sea

British Columbia boasts stunning natural beauty. Vancouver, the vibrant coastal city, is a great starting point. For luxurious accommodation, consider the Fairmont Hotel Vancouver, a grand dame offering impeccable service and a prime downtown location. Alternatively, the Rosewood Hotel Georgia provides a sophisticated and stylish retreat. Vancouver's attractions include Stanley Park, Granville Island Market (perfect for foodies!), and Capilano Suspension Bridge for breathtaking views.

Beyond Vancouver, Whistler is a world-renowned ski resort that transforms into a stunning hiking and biking paradise in the summer. The Four Seasons Resort Whistler offers unparalleled luxury and ski-in/ski-out access. For a more boutique experience, the Nita Lake Lodge provides a tranquil escape amidst nature's beauty. Whistler offers incredible hiking trails, mountain biking, and the PEAK 2 PEAK Gondola, providing breathtaking panoramic views of the surrounding mountains.

Alberta: Rocky Mountain Majesty

Alberta is synonymous with the Canadian Rockies. Banff National Park and Jasper National Park are must-sees. In Banff, the Fairmont Banff Springs Hotel, a "Castle in the Rockies," provides a truly unforgettable experience. Its iconic architecture and luxurious amenities make it a destination in itself. For a more intimate experience, consider the Rimrock Resort Hotel, offering stunning views of the Bow Valley.

Banff offers iconic attractions like Lake Louise, Moraine Lake (both requiring advanced booking for parking), and the Banff Gondola for panoramic views. Jasper National Park, slightly less crowded than Banff, boasts the majestic Columbia Icefield and the breathtaking Maligne Lake. Accommodation in Jasper includes the luxurious Jasper Park Lodge, offering a tranquil lakeside setting.

Ontario: City and Nature Combined

Ontario offers a mix of urban excitement and natural beauty. Toronto, Canada's largest city, is home to iconic landmarks like the CN Tower, the Hockey Hall of Fame, and diverse neighbourhoods. For luxury accommodation, the Four Seasons Hotel Toronto provides impeccable service and a stylish setting. The Shangri-La Hotel, Toronto offers stunning city views and a sophisticated ambiance.

Niagara Falls, a natural wonder, is a must-see attraction. While many hotels are available near the Falls, consider the Niagara-on-the-Lake area for a charming and luxurious stay. This area boasts boutique hotels and vineyards, offering a relaxed and sophisticated experience. Don't forget to take a boat tour to get up close to the powerful Falls.

Quebec: European Charm in North America

Quebec City, a UNESCO World Heritage site, offers a unique blend of European charm and North American hospitality. The Fairmont Le Château Frontenac, a historic landmark hotel, sits atop Cap Diamant and offers breathtaking views of the St. Lawrence River. For a more boutique experience, consider the Auberge Saint-Antoine, offering a charming and intimate setting in the Old Quebec district.

Quebec City's attractions include exploring the charming cobblestone streets of Old Quebec, visiting the Citadelle of Quebec, and experiencing the rich culture and history of this unique city. Montreal, another major city in Quebec, offers a vibrant arts scene, delicious food, and unique attractions like the Montreal Botanical Garden and the Biodome.

Atlantic Canada: Coastal Beauty and Maritime Charm

The Atlantic provinces offer a different pace of life, with charming coastal towns and stunning natural beauty. Halifax, Nova Scotia, is a vibrant city with a rich maritime history. Consider staying at the Halifax Marriott Harbourfront Hotel for stunning harbour views. Prince Edward Island, famous for its Anne of Green Gables heritage, offers charming coastal towns and beautiful beaches. Explore the island's red sand cliffs and quaint villages.

Planning Your Trip

When planning your Canadian adventure, consider the time of year. Summer offers pleasant weather for hiking and outdoor activities, while winter is perfect for skiing and snowboarding. Book accommodations and tours in advance, especially during peak season. Canada's vastness means travel times can be significant, so plan your itinerary accordingly. Consider renting a car for exploring the national parks and smaller towns, but public transportation is efficient in larger cities.
